Output efbd70499ae7310e7fcc5cb60cd0b61908be538db18b4a930da4bd164f87f8a8:3

value
427487
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86154ccf96604677c11d30f2d8ad25a331a3e5e72640122389b8bcd7aa910585
address
bc1psc25enukvpr80sgaxred3tf95vc68e08yeqpygufhz7d0253qkzs5ezhk8
transaction
efbd70499ae7310e7fcc5cb60cd0b61908be538db18b4a930da4bd164f87f8a8
spent
true